Introducing the Beats Pill+

Today, Beats announced an all-new wireless bluetooth speaker; the first truly new product since the company was acquired by Apple in 2014. Beats has spent a lot of time perfecting the Bluetooth speaker, as noted by Beats President Luke Wood, "We spent countless days, weeks, months testing for that perfect combination of form and function - small enough to travel but still big enough to feel the emotion of the music. That’s what you get with Pill+.”

WiFi Assist Feature in iOS 9 May Spike Data Usage

You may have seen reports in the last few days about a new feature called “WiFi Assist” that is causing some users to see an increase in their mobile data usage. WiFi Assist is definitely a useful feature, but if you're stressed for data - you might want to consider turning it off.

Hands-On with watchOS 2 for Apple Watch

Apple’s new software for the Apple Watch, watchOS 2, launched on September 21, 2015 after being delayed because of a bug in the software. The Apple Watch operating system, watchOS 2, was originally set to be released with iOS 9 on September 16, 2015.

The Downside to Content Blockers in iOS 9

Last week, we published an article on how to block ads in Safari using content blockers in iOS 9. While the new content blocking apps for iOS 9 can make your browsing experience less-cluttered and more pleasant, there are some negatives to using these apps. The inclusion of content-blocking apps to the App Store is perhaps the most controversial update Apple has made to their mobile operating system. So controversial, in fact, that Marco Arment, the developer of the Peace ad-blocking app, removed the app from the App Store last week after toping #1 in the top paid apps chart.

Introducing iPad Pro

At the Sept. 9th “Hey Siri” media event, Apple announced a new iPad with a 12.9” screen with the name iPad Pro. The product is fairly similar to Microsoft’s Surface Pro in design, but Apple has gone above and beyond with implementing some incredible new technologies in the device.

Introducing Apple Pencil

Apple announced the incredibly powerful Surface competitor, iPad Pro, at last Wednesday’s event. With it came the announcement of a brand new accessory: Apple Pencil. Some laughed at the announcement of a smart stylus called Apple Pencil, but it has surprisingly advanced capabilities.
